New Leader Pledges To End 'Climate Wars' In Australia

New leader Anthony Albanese has promised to make a big shift in energy policy to end Australia's "climate wars". Mr Albanese's Labour Party ended almost a decade of conservative government after the country's ruling coalition was swept away by a wave of support for candidates pledging more climate action.

He will be sworn in as prime minister today, after his party clinched its first electoral win since 2007. However, it is not yet clear if Labour will have a majority in parliament or if it will have to enter a coalition to form a government.

"We have an opportunity now to end the climate wars in Australia," Mr Albanese told BBC News shortly after his victory. "Australian business know that good action on climate change is good for jobs and good for our economy, and I want to join the global effort."
